8 Sicilian Proverbs about Fruit

All Sicilian Proverbs | Proverbs about Fruit



1. If the tree doesn't bear fruit, cut it off at the base.. Sicilian Proverb. If the tree doesn't bear fruit, cut it off at the base.
Sicilian Proverb

2. The haughty broad bean flowers and climbs but produces little fruit.. Sicilian Proverb. The haughty broad bean flowers and climbs but produces little fruit.
Sicilian Proverb

3. When April is rainy, and May is windy, the year will be fruitful.. Sicilian Proverb. When April is rainy, and May is windy, the year will be fruitful.
Sicilian Proverb

4. Flowers in May and fruiting in June.. Sicilian Proverb. Flowers in May and fruiting in June.
Sicilian Proverb

5. All the fruit will mature in a warm and dry September.. Sicilian Proverb. All the fruit will mature in a warm and dry September.
Sicilian Proverb

6. Patti, has beautiful fruits.. Sicilian Proverb. Patti, has beautiful fruits.
Sicilian Proverb

7. Seed ground that has been fallow, not ground that has just yielded fruitfully.. Sicilian Proverb. Seed ground that has been fallow, not ground that has just yielded fruitfully.
Sicilian Proverb

8. The mature fruit is cooked in August and dished out in September.. Sicilian Proverb. The mature fruit is cooked in August and dished out in September.
Sicilian Proverb
